Exodus 20:12-20 The Scriptures 1998 (ISR98)

12. “Respect your father and your mother, so that your days are prolonged upon the soil which יהוה your Elohim is giving you.

13. “You do not murder.

14. “You do not commit adultery.

15. “You do not steal.

16. “You do not bear false witness against your neighbour.

17. “You do not covet your neighbour’s house, you do not covet your neighbour’s wife, nor his male servant, nor his female servant, nor his ox, nor his donkey, or whatever belongs to your neighbour.”

18. And all the people saw the thunders, the lightning flashes, the sound of the ram’s horn, and the mountain smoking. And the people saw it, and they trembled and stood at a distance,

19. and said to Mosheh, “You speak with us and we hear, but let not Elohim speak with us, lest we die.”

20. And Mosheh said to the people, “Do not fear, for Elohim has come to prove you, and in order that His fear be before you, so that you do not sin.”
